The use of electronic devices and social media is becoming a ubiquitous part of most people's lives. Although researchers are exploring the sequelae of such use, little attention has been given to the importance of digital media use in routine psychiatric assessments of patients. The nature of technology use is relevant to understanding a patient's lifestyle and activities, the same way that it is important to evaluate the patient's occupation, functioning, and general activities. The authors propose a framework for psychiatric inquiry into digital media use, emphasizing that such inquiry should focus on quality of use, including emotional and behavioral consequences, rather than simply the amount of use.

Pollution by chemicals and waste impacts human and ecosystem health on regional, national, and global scales, resulting, together with climate change and biodiversity loss, in a triple planetary crisis. Consequently, in 2022, countries agreed to establish an intergovernmental science-policy panel (SPP) on chemicals, waste, and pollution prevention, complementary to the existing intergovernmental science-policy bodies on climate change and biodiversity. To ensure the SPP's success, it is imperative to protect it from conflicts of interest (COI). Here, we (i) define and review the implications of COI, and its relevance for the management of chemicals, waste, and pollution; (ii) summarize established tactics to manufacture doubt in favor of vested interests, i.e., to counter scientific evidence and/or to promote misleading narratives favorable to financial interests; and (iii) illustrate these with selected examples. This analysis leads to a review of arguments for and against chemical industry representation in the SPP's work. We further (iv) rebut an assertion voiced by some that the chemical industry should be directly involved in the panel's work because it possesses data on chemicals essential for the panel's activities. Finally, (v) we present steps that should be taken to prevent the detrimental impacts of COI in the work of the SPP. In particular, we propose to include an independent auditor's role in the SPP to ensure that participation and processes follow clear COI rules. Among others, the auditor should evaluate the content of the assessments produced to ensure unbiased representation of information that underpins the SPP's activities.

Biodiversity is proposed as a sustainable alternative for the economic development of high-biodiversity regions. Especially in the field of biodiversity genomics, the development of low-cost DNA sequencing opens an opportunity for new actors beyond academia to engage in genomic sequencing. However, it is challenging to adequately compensate non-academic actors such as local populations for their contribution to the innovation process, preventing better bioeconomy development. Although many repositories register genomic data to support biodiversity research, they do not facilitate the fair sharing of economic benefits. In this work, we propose the creation of the Amazon Biobank, a community-based genetic database. We employed blockchain to build a transparent and verifiable log of transactions involving genomic data, and we used smart contracts to implement an internal monetary system for all participants who collect, insert, process, store, and validate genomic data. We also used peer-to-peer solutions to allow users with commodity computers to collaborate with the storage and distribution of DNA files. By combining emerging technologies, Amazon Biobank provides adequate benefit-sharing among all participants that collaborate with data, knowledge, and computational resources. It also provides traceability and auditability, allowing easy association between biotechnological research and DNA data. In addition, the solution is highly scalable and less dependent on the trust deposited in any system player. Therefore, Amazon Biobank can become an important stepping stone to unlock the potential of bioeconomy in rich ecosystems such as the Amazon Rainforest.

The assessment of the mechanical power production is of great importance for researchers and practitioners. The purpose of this review was to compare the differences in ground reaction force (GRF), kinematic, and combined (bar velocity x GRF) methods to assess mechanical power production during weightlifting exercises. A search of electronic databases was conducted to identify all publications up to 31 May 2019. The peak power output (PPO) was selected as the key variable. The exercises included in this review were clean variations, which includes the hang power clean (HPC), power clean (PC) and clean. A total of 26 articles met the inclusion criteria with 53.9% using the GRF, 38.5% combined, and 30.8% the kinematic method. Articles were evaluated and descriptively analysed to enable comparison between methods. The three methods have inherent methodological differences in the data analysis and measurement systems, which suggests that these methods should not be used interchangeably to assess PPO in Watts during weightlifting exercises. In addition, this review provides evidence and rationale for the use of the GRF to assess power production applied to the system mass while the kinematic method may be more appropriate when looking to assess only the power applied to the barbell.

Introduction: Reproductive injustices such as forced sterilization, preventable maternal morbidity and mortality, restricted access to family planning services, and policy-driven environmental violence undermine reproductive autonomy and health outcomes, with disproportionate impact on historically marginalized communities. However, curricula focused on reproductive justice (RJ) are lacking in medical education. Methods: We designed a novel, interactive, case-based RJ curriculum for postclerkship medical students. This curriculum was created using published guidelines on best practices for incorporating RJ in medical education. The session included a prerecorded video on the history of RJ, an article, and four interactive cases. Students engaged in a 2-hour small-group session, discussing key learning points of each case. We evaluated the curriculum's impact with a pre- and postsurvey and focus group. Results: Sixty-eight students participated in this RJ curriculum in October 2020 and March 2021. Forty-one percent of them completed the presurvey, and 46% completed the postsurvey. Twenty-two percent completed both surveys. Ninety percent of respondents agreed that RJ was relevant to their future practice, and 87% agreed that participating in this session would impact their clinical practice. Most respondents (81%) agreed that more RJ content is needed. Focus group participants appreciated the case-based, interactive format and the intersectionality within the cases. Discussion: This interactive curriculum is an innovative and effective way to teach medical students about RJ and its relevance to clinical practice. Walking alongside patients as they accessed reproductive health care in a case-based curriculum improved students' comfort and self-reported knowledge on several RJ topics.

We studied the health effects of economic development in heavily urbanized areas, where congestion poses a challenge to environmental conditions. We employed detailed data from air pollution and birth records around the metropolitan area of São Paulo, Brazil, between 2002 and 2009. During this period, the megacity experienced sustained growth marked by the increases in employment rates and ownership of durable goods, including automobiles. While better economic conditions are expected to improve infant health, air pollution that accompanies it is expected to do the opposite. To untangle these two effects, we focused on episodes of thermal inversion-meteorological phenomena that exogenously lock pollutants closer to the ground-to estimate the causal effects of in utero exposure to air pollution. Auxiliary results confirmed a positive relationship between thermal inversions and several air pollutants, and we ultimately found that exposure to inversion episodes during the last three months of pregnancy led to sizable reductions in birth weight and increases in the incidence of preterm births. Increased pollution exposure induced by inversions also has a significant impact over fetal survival as measured by the size of live-birth cohorts.

OBJECTIVE: To provide the prevalence and an overview of cleft lip and palate (CL/P) in the period of 2008 to 2017, as well as the profile of care provided for this condition in Brazil. DESIGN: Cross-sectional study of epidemiological character. SETTING: Brazilian government website. PARTICIPANTS: National Live Birth and Hospital Information System. INTERVENTION: Organization of the end databases and performance-based statistical analysis. MAIN OUTCOME MEASURE(S): Analysis of the prevalence of CL/P in newborns, sociodemographic condition of the mothers, surgical procedures and hospitalizations, and specialized hospitals in Brazil within a 10-year period. RESULTS: The average prevalence of CL/P in Brazil was ∼52 children per 100 000 live births in the covered period, corresponding to 1 per 1924 newborns. The presence of cleft was associated with preterm birth, being underweight, and the male gender. The highest prevalence was found in the South region, while the lowest was found in the Northeast region, with increasing rates in the North region of Brazil. The states with the highest prevalence were not those with a great number of hospitalizations and surgical procedures for live births with CL/P. CONCLUSION: In the 10-year study period, the prevalence of CL/P was 0.52 newborns per 1000 live births, a result which differs among the states of Brazil. The need to reinforce the national monitoring of the prevalence and surgical procedures of cleft patients have also emphasized the need to improve public medical care for CL/P subjects.

The BCG vaccine is known to impart nonspecific immunological benefits alongside conferring protection to tuberculosis in endemic regions. It is also known to protect against bladder cancer and other respiratory tract infections. During the coronavirus disease 2019 (COVID-19) pandemic, the BCG vaccine has gained attention due to its role in conferring protective immunity. We demonstrate the potential immunological protective mechanisms that play a role against COVID-19. We conduct a global assessment of the countries that have the highest and lowest mortality rates determined by an a priori methodology. Lastly, we discuss the potential limitations of incorporating BCG vaccines as potential strategies against COVID-19 and provide recommendations regarding their use in ongoing and future epidemics.

Wheat is one of the most important crops worldwide. Mexicali, Baja California, is an important wheat producer in Mexico with an average production of 507,543 t. Wheat straw is generated as a residue which could be used for different purposes such as bioenergy, heat and power generation. In this work, an assessment and potential site determination of a biomass power plant operating with wheat straw as fuel was performed. Aspen Plus was used to evaluate a plant capacity of at least 10 MW considering the physicochemical properties and an higher heating value of 14.86 MJ kg-1 of the wheat straw from the region. The combustion produced 39.76 MW, and the overall plant efficiency was 25.52%. The development of the multi-criteria geographic information system model allowed us to assess and analyse four factors and three restrictions to determine the potential site for the biomass power plant. The factors were raw material, wheat crops, electric transmission lines, paths and roads, water canals and aqueducts, while the restrictions were localities, Ramsar sites and faults. The biomass power plant is technically and geographically feasible. The geographical coordinates of the potential site of the biomass power plant that fulfils all the criteria are 32°29'29.72″N and 115°15'39.45″W.

Abstract: Objective: To describe the process of construction and validation of an educational instrument, with a post-intervention design, for health promotion and surveillance of non-communicable chronic diseases (CNCDS) in Brazilian Quilombola communities. Methodology: This is a methodological study to validate an instrument with a mixed study of quantitative and qualitative research, carried out in Quilombolas communities in the municipality of Capela/Sergipe, state Brazil. As the first stage of the construction of the educational instrument, the social and clinical profile was identified, concomitantly with health education actions on the prevention of healthy diseases and lifestyles, in order to identify the information deficits, Fragilities and potentialities in the Quilombola environment. For the validation of the educational instrument, the content validity index was calculated. Results: The content validity index was obtained in the order of 0.94. The Quilombolas present several weaknesses for the development of CNCDS, however the potentialities can be strengthened and the opportunities worked, highlighting the importance of educational strategies for the prevention of health problems. Conclusion: The validation process showed that the booklet was considered valid for education and health in Quilombola communities, because it is attractive, reliable and easy to understand for this population group. It is concluded that the proposed objective was achieved, the educational booklet titled "Learn how to care for your health" was validated for layout and content with specialists, and the ease of understanding with community leaders Quilombolas.

The COVID-19 pandemic due to the SARS-CoV-2 coronavirus has directly impacted the public health and economy worldwide. To overcome this problem, countries have adopted different policies and non-pharmaceutical interventions for controlling the spread of the virus. This paper proposes the COVID-ABS, a new SEIR (Susceptible-Exposed-Infected-Recovered) agent-based model that aims to simulate the pandemic dynamics using a society of agents emulating people, business and government. Seven different scenarios of social distancing interventions were analyzed, with varying epidemiological and economic effects: (1) do nothing, (2) lockdown, (3) conditional lockdown, (4) vertical isolation, (5) partial isolation, (6) use of face masks, and (7) use of face masks together with 50% of adhesion to social isolation. In the impossibility of implementing scenarios with lockdown, which present the lowest number of deaths and highest impact on the economy, scenarios combining the use of face masks and partial isolation can be the more realistic for implementation in terms of social cooperation. The COVID-ABS model was implemented in Python programming language, with source code publicly available. The model can be easily extended to other societies by changing the input parameters, as well as allowing the creation of a multitude of other scenarios. Therefore, it is a useful tool to assist politicians and health authorities to plan their actions against the COVID-19 epidemic.

There are limited economic and reliable tools to monitor the effects of airborne particulate matter PM originating from rapid industrialization, urbanization, population growth, and economic development. It is now well established that urban PM contains magnetic particles along with other air pollutants. The velocity and temporal variability of the deposition of such PM on tree leaves are subject to the pollution sources, climate, and local atmospheric conditions. Therefore, these variables have to be taken into account during a biomonitoring. This study presents a magnetic biomonitoring in the city of Querétaro. In the city's metropolitan area, the most abundant and perennial tree species for biomonitoring is Ficus benjamina. For leaves of this species, the number of days needed for collection NDNC was measured, taking into account the meteorological conditions and the time at which they reached the saturation of airborne PM (pollutants). By means of sequential sampling, we identified that the minimum NDNC after a rainfall > 3 mm is 15 days. In such a period, total suspended particle TSP depositions reach its dynamic equilibrium. This behavior can be observed from measurements of specific magnetic susceptibility χ in Ficus benjamina samples and their comparison with TSP depositions collected with traditional Hi-Vol monitoring systems. After the NDNC calculation, a magnetic monitoring was performed with the biomonitor Ficus benjamina to evaluate the air quality at different sites in the metropolitan area every month for a period of 5 months. Values of χ ranged from 0.45 to 18.52 × 10-8m3kg-1. The species Ficus benjamina can be used as a biomonitor in the city of Querétaro only in seasons (winter-spring) with no or low rainfall. The species has the advantage of providing current PM information about a specific period of time.

Objective: To reflect about current pain management in cancer patients treated under the Brazilian Private Healthcare System, considering legal boundaries, access to essential drugs and involved ethical issues. Panelists aimed to reach a consensus about recommendations to increase access to proper analgesia for patients with cancer secondary pain. Methods: Four Brazilian specialists, being a radiation oncologist (and bioethicist), an oncologist, a pain specialist and a CEO of a private healthcare plan, met after the 2019 American Society of Clinical Oncology (ASCO) meeting, held in Chicago, and discussed the aforementioned subjects. A consensus was reached and is described below. Results: Cancer pain is prevailing in our country, probably undertreated, and may be a prevalent cause of medical services overuse, which may increase healthcare costs. Thus, there may be an opportunity to improve patient's quality of life, with a positive budget impact for private healthcare plans, if this treatment becomes mandatorily reimbursed. There are several studies in the literature showing similar results, but this should be prospectively studied, preferable using real word evidence, at the Brazilian scenario. Cancer pain treatment protocols, designed by specialists, should be designed in agreement with all stakeholders. Conclusion: Panelists agreed that pain treatment, which must be considered a human right, is a clear priority in Brazil. All stakeholders should collaborate in designing protocols to improve patient's quality of life, consequently improving health insurance's budgets. If so, this would have clear consequences in access to innovative cancer treatments, as those discussed during the 2019 ASCO meeting.

Background: The use of smart pump technology has shown to be profitable in the intensive care unit (ICU) because it avoids costs from prevented medication errors and allows for savings on disposables and medications by establishing standardized concentrations and dosing units. Objective: The objective of the study is to evaluate the economic impact of the implementation of smart infusion pumps in the consumption of intravenous (IV) solutions in an ICU. Methods: A retrospective observational study was conducted with a pre-post design. The study occurred in the adult ICU of the Hospital Juárez de México. The pattern of consumption of IV solutions (sodium chloride 9%, Hartmann's solution, dextrose 5% and 10%, sodium chloride 0.9% with dextrose 5%) was analyzed preimplementation and postimplementation of 50 Plum A+™ pumps with Hospira MedNet™ security software. Using the TreeAge Pro 2016 software, deterministic and probabilistic analyses were carried out (10 000 Monte Carlo simulations) to confirm the robustness of the annual consumption comparison and the associated expenses before and after implementing smart technology. Results: The implementation of the smart pumps reduced the annual consumption of IV solutions to 8994 units (18%) and 3649 liters (22.3%). In the first year, MXN$55 850.97 were saved. From an institutional perspective and with a probability of 0.63, the use of MedNet™ technology proved to be a lower cost alternative (17.1% saved) with respect to the conventional infusion systems. Conclusion: The implementation of smart infusion pumps allows savings, specifically for the IV solutions used in ICU.

In this work, the antioxidant properties of methanolic extract of Larrea tridentata were assessed through the free radical scavenging method, ferric reducing antioxidant power and oxygen radical absorbance capacity. The phenolic acids content in the extract was quantified by high-performance liquid chromatography (HPLC) and the total phenol content by the Folin-Ciocalteu method. The extract was used as an antioxidant in biodiesel from canola oil composed mostly by fatty acid methyl esters identified and quantified by gas chromatography-mass spectrophotometry (GC-MS). The performance of the extract as an antioxidant was assessed by the oxidative stability index (OSI) with a Rancimat equipment at 100, 110, 120 and 130 °C. Additionally, the change of the peroxide value (PV) and the higher heating value under conditions of oxidative stress at 100 °C and air injection were measured. The antioxidant capacity of the extract reached 50,000 TAEC (micromole of Trolox antioxidant equivalent capacity per gram). The biodiesel was constituted by more than 70% of unsaturated fatty acid methyl esters (FAME), mainly methyl oleate. The time needed to reach a PV of 100 meqO2/kg was almost four times longer with an antioxidant concentration of 250 mg/L than the blank. The biodiesel showed an OSI time of 1.25 h at 110 °C, while it increased to 8.8, 15.89 and 32.27 h with the antioxidant at concentrations of 250, 500 and 1000 mg/L, respectively. The methanolic Larrea tridentata extract proved to have an antioxidant capacity and it is a green antioxidant in biodiesel to increase its oxidative stability. According to the results obtained, the L. tridentata methanolic extract is an alternative to the commercial synthetic antioxidants used in biodiesel nowadays.

The increasing geographical spread and disease incidence of arboviral infections are among the greatest public health concerns in the Americas. The region has observed an increasing trend in dengue incidence in the last decades, evolving from low to hyperendemicity. Yellow fever incidence has also intensified in this period, expanding from sylvatic-restricted activity to urban outbreaks. Chikungunya started spreading pandemically in 2005 at an unprecedented pace, reaching the Americas in 2013. The following year, Zika also emerged in the region with an explosive outbreak, carrying devastating congenital abnormalities and neurologic disorders and becoming one of the greatest global health crises in years. The inadequate arbovirus surveillance in the region and the lack of serologic tests to differentiate among viruses poses substantial challenges. The evidence for vector control interventions remains weak. Clinical management remains the mainstay of arboviral disease control. Currently, only yellow fever and dengue vaccines are licensed in the Americas, with several candidate vaccines in clinical trials. The Global Arbovirus Group of Experts provides in this article an overview of progress, challenges, and recommendations on arboviral prevention and control for countries of the Americas.

The purpose of this study was to evaluate abdominal strength in professional soccer players and compare the findings to their lower body strength. An observational design was used to examine abdominal and lower body strength using two functional performance tests (a lower body isokinetic test and an isometric abdominal test, respectively). One hundred and thirty-two professional male soccer players from Cyprus's first and second divisions participated in this study. Testing included three and twenty-five maximal concentric flexion and extension repetitions at angle speeds of 60°/s (degrees/second) and 300°/s, respectively. On a separate occasion, participants completed two trials on an isometric device (ABTEST Gen. 3 system) for evaluation of abdominal strength. At both isokinetic speeds of 300°/s and 60°/s, abdominal strength had low to moderate significant correlations (p < .05) with quadriceps and hamstring strength. Coefficients of determination (R2) demonstrated that the variability in isokinetic variables accounted for only 14-16% of the variability of abdominal strength. Abdominal strength appears to be high in professional soccer players, but is not dependent on the sports level and/or a playing position. The results of this study demonstrate that abdominal strength and knee joint strength need to be evaluated separately.

Brazil recently began granting timber concessions in public forests to promote sustainable forest use. The effectiveness of this strategy hinges on the design and implementation of the concessions themselves as well as their competitive position within the logging sector as a whole. There is, however, a lack of information on the competitive interaction between legal and illegal logging and its effects on concessions profits. We address this knowledge gap by using a spatially explicit simulation model of the Amazon timber industry to examine the potential impact of illegal logging on timber concessions allocation and profits in a 30-year harvest cycle. In a scenario in which illegal logging takes place outside concessions, including private and public "undesignated" lands, concession harvested area would decrease by 59% due to competition with illegal logging. Moreover, 29 out of 39 National Forests (≈74%) would experience a decrease in harvested area. This "leakage" effect could reduce concession net rents by up to USD 1.3 Billion after 30 years. Federal and State "undesignated" lands, if not adequately protected, could have 40% of their total volume illegally harvested in 30 years. Our results reinforce the need to invest in tackling illegal logging, if the government wants the forest concessions program to be successful.

Use of acute-phase proteins (APPs) for assessment of health and disease in animals has increased greatly within the last decade. The objective was to determine the normal concentration of APPs in the serum and cerebrospinal fluid (CSF) of healthy cattle by polyacrylamide gel electrophoresis. Fifty crossbred animals (350±70kg of BW and 18±1.2 months of age), 25 heifers and 25 steers were used. CSF samples were collected from atlanto-occipital (AO) site and blood samples were obtained from the jugular vein. CSF and serum protein electrophoresis were performed by means of sodium dodecyl sulphate-polyacrylamide gel electrophoresis. Thirty-seven proteins with molecular weights ranging from 7 and 37kDa were identified in CSF of all animals. These eight were nominally identified with immunoglobulin A and G, celuloplasmin, transferrin, albumin, α1-antitripsin, acidic glycoprotein, and haptoglobin. All protein fractions in CSF did not differ between heifers and steers. In sera, 34 proteins with molecular weights between 7 and 244kDa were identified in heifers and steers. Similar proteins were nominally identified in the sera, but only the CSF presented α1-antitripsin. The serum values of acidic glycoprotein and immunoglobulin G were significantly higher in steers compared with heifers. In conclusion, measurement of CSF acute phase protein concentrations can be useful in diagnosing and monitoring the progression of bovine neurological diseases, perhaps even to guide therapeutic procedures. The CSF electrophoretic profile of healthy cattle does not change depending on gender.(AU)
